Claims of Legitimacy and Certification

Gradesglobal.com explicitly states that it was “established in 2014” and mentions “MARA and ICCRC certifications.”

  • MARA (Migration Agents Registration Authority): This is the regulatory body for migration agents in Australia.
  • ICCRC (Immigration Consultants of Canada Regulatory Council): Now known as the College of Immigration and Citizenship Consultants (CICC), this is the regulatory body for Canadian immigration consultants.
  • Verification Challenge: While these claims are made, the absence of clear, verifiable registration numbers or direct links to the public registers of MARA or CICC on the homepage makes it difficult for a potential client to immediately confirm these crucial credentials. A truly legitimate and transparent firm would prominently display these details for easy verification. This omission forces the user to undertake additional due diligence, which can be a deterrent and raises suspicion.

Importance of Regulatory Compliance for Legitimacy

In the immigration industry, regulatory compliance is the cornerstone of legitimacy.

Engaging with regulated professionals ensures that:

  • Ethical Conduct: They adhere to a strict code of ethics.
  • Professional Competence: They possess the necessary knowledge and skills.
  • Accountability: Clients have recourse in case of misconduct or negligence.
  • Up-to-Date Information: They are required to stay current with ever-changing immigration laws and policies.
